    Bottle Sealing Wax - Black Beads

    Bottle Sealing Wax is a sealing wax for any type of wine, liquor or bottled liquid. In all applications, Bottle Sealing Wax provides a tough, moisture resistant coating, which preserves freshness, flavor and fragrance. Bottle Sealing Wax adheres on both natural and synthetic corks. It provides tamper evident protection for your product. Bottle Sealing Wax can be applied by capping the top of the recessed cork or by dipping the corked bottle into the wax. Wax beads are easier to measure and melt than wax blocks. Sold in 1 pound bags and 50 pound boxes. 1 pound will cover approximately 30 bottles, depending on usage. DIPPING INSTRUCTIONS: The wax should be melted in a double boiled or crock pot. Maintain wax temperature at 180°F to 190°F. The ideal temperature may vary, depending on ambient temperature and humidity as well as the temperature of the bottle and cork. Invert the bottle and carefully lower the cork end into the melted wax to the desired depth. Leave the top immersed for 10 to 15 seconds. Carefully lift bottle straight up and allow the excess wax to run off the inverted bottle top. When excess wax slows or stops, turn bottle upright and allow to cool.

    Corks - 1 3/4 Inch Grade 1 (1000ct)

    Superior cork quality for those needing a little extra confidence for longer ageing! A standard length and diameter single punch cork in a high quality grading at a reasonable price. Corks are typically graded on a scale of 1-10, 1 being the best score, based on the degree of porousness that the actual punch of cork exhibits. Cork trees that show a higher population of worms or fungi tend to yield cork crops which are more porous. As a result, this bag of corks is of generally higher quality and has less variation between the highest and lowest quality cork in the package. These corks are harvested and punched in Portugal, like the majority of the rest of the corks available today. They are processed, sorted, prepped and packaged here in Northern California.

    Farro Glass | Premium Wine Bottles | Bordeaux | Champagne Green | 750mL | Case of 12

    The quintessential wine bottle—Bordeaux bottles are the classic choice for Cabernet Sauvignon and Merlot Originating from the Bordeaux region of France, this is the most popular wine bottle shape in the world Champagne green glass color is often preferred for Riesling, Chardonnay, and Cabernet Sauvignon Farro Glass offers a full lineup of the most essential and commonly used bottles in winemaking The most popular wine bottle in the world. As the name suggests, the Bordeaux bottle (also known as a Claret bottle) originates from the Bordeaux region of France. Easily identified by its wide shoulders and straight body, this bottle style comes in a variety of colors and is suitable for a myriad of wine styles. Brown and dark green are commonly used for reds to protect them from light during long storage periods, while light green and flint are most often used only for white wines that will be consumed much sooner after bottling.     Microagglomerated Wine Corks | Molinas EasyCork® | TCA Free | Compressed Natural Cork | #8 x 1.5" | 22mm x 38mm

    Due to high demand, the package of 1,000 is currently out of stock. Be the first to receive your items by placing a pre-order today. We will automatically ship this to you when we receive more in early February. Microagglomerated corks are a great option for wineries looking for an easy to use TCA Free cork All natural cork is compressed using a food grade binding agent Easy application, elastic memory and an optimal seal 22mm X 38mm, #8 x 1.5" | Fits standard cork finish (neck) bottles Recommended when using a hand corker Recommended aging time: Up to 3 years Molinas Cork has been sustainabily harvesting from the cork forests of Sardinia for over 100 years Bark is aged an additional year prior to harvest, leading to less porous, higher quality cork These microagglomerated corks are a simple and high quality option for sealing your wine. Through a proprietary process there is a removal of all TCA, which is responsible for "cork taint". Agglomerated corks are made from small cork pieces held together with a food grade binder. These corks are recommended for wines aged up to 3 years. The 22 mm diameter eases the corking process if using a hand corker.  22mm X 38mm, #8 x 1.5". These are slightly smaller than your standard cork, which makes them our recommended cork when using a hand corker. Italy produces more wine than any country in the world and Molinas is the largest Italian cork supplier with over 1 billion corks produced annually. Molinas Cork was started over 100 years ago by Pietro Molinas on the Italian island of Sardinia. Besides its beautiful beaches and designation as one of the world's five Blue Zones, Sardinia is known for its large, government protected Cork tree forests. Today, the 4th generation of the Molinas family sustainably harvests cork from these protected trees. Compared to most cork available in the market, the bark is allowed to mature an additional year. This leads to a less porous, higher quality cork, and has less impact on the forest. Throughout the entire process from tree to finished cork, quality control is strictly monitored. At some point during the ageing process, whenever you like the way the wine tastes, it will be time to bottle. To bottle your wine, you will need wine corks, wine bottles, and a wine bottle corker. Getting the wine into the bottle can be as simple as: 1) creating a syphon using a racking cane, some tubing and a bottling wand, 2) using a gravity bottle filler (fed by a pump or gravity), or 3) using a vacuum pump to gently draw the wine into the bottles, as is the case with our Enolmatic wine bottle filler.

Once the wine is bottled, our wine bottle labeling machines and bottle dressing options will help you put the final touches on your masterpiece.
